\ A new parallel universe is born!\ This is the novelization of the film "Star Trek" (2009), introducing a new parallel universe in the franchise.\ PARALLEL UNIVERSE, THE FINAL FRONTIER\ When I watched the film, I wasn't aware that the intention was to creat a new parallel universe.I thought that it was a prequel movie telling the events of how James T. Kirk and Spock have met. So, when I watched so many things changed and some "big" changes in the stellar cartography in that story, I thought odd that it remained just like that. Since usually, there was some "big change" involving time travel, some daring crew would go back in time and restore the timeline and the Department of Temporal Investigations was happy again and they can "file" the case.But no, this time, recognizable characters got dead......some worlds are no more......and all that remains just like that and the heroes go forward accepting those things.A new parallel universe was born.\ STRANGE NEW DIMENSIONS\ It took me some time to assimilate this (pun intended while there isn't any Borg here). However, now I embrace this new universe as another "spin-off" series of the popular franchise. Another option for new adventures and stories.While I have watched the film a lot of times by now, I wanted to read the novelization seeking for further details of the story and even some "scenes" that were left out of the film giving me some deeper insight about it.However, it wasn't the case, since while indeed they were some new "scenes", nothing was so relevant that it changed my previous knowledge of the story.Also, there are some odd "bad editing", making contradicting/illogical comments in several "scenes".After all......it was a good reading experience.But don't take me wrong, with the time (and several watching of the film) I learnt to embrace this "Abramsverse" (Yes, I know that the technical term is Kelvin Timeline, but a step a time, I already accepted this new parallel universe, later I may be used to that "technical term"), and I enjoyed to the fullest the other two movies in this new take in the Star Trek franchise.
